## Tailcaster: where your build came from

Quick provenance notes for Tailcaster, our log-tailing CLI. Every release is built on the Ferndale runner pool, signed, and stamped with the commit it came from. If someone asks "which binary am I running?" don't guess — run the version flag. The stamp for this week's release follows.

session token of kagup-hahaf = htk3_2b8

Context: Ardenfell line margins slipped three points over two quarters. Drivers: input steel costs, aggressive discounting at the Westmoor branch, and a stale price book. Proposal: uplift list prices four percent, tighten discount authority to regional level, sunset the two lowest-margin SKUs. Risk: volume loss at Halverton accounts, estimated under two percent. Decision requested at Thursday's review. Modelling assumptions are in the appendix pack. The commercial reasoning leadership wants kept close is noted directly below.

board note of tajop-yajof: The finance team signed off on a budget of $77.6 million for Project Pramir.

# ProctorLine Environments

ProctorLine, our exam-proctoring queue, runs in three environments: dev, staging, and prod. Dev resets nightly and accepts synthetic exam sessions only. Staging mirrors prod topology at one-third scale and is where load tests against the invigilator dispatch queue happen. Prod changes require sign-off from the on-call lead. Each environment reads its settings from a shared config map, shown here.

config for kahag-tafop:
WENWYN_PIN=7412
WENWYN_TENANT=fenion
WENWYN_METRICS_HOST=metrics.wenwyn.zemvarnet.local
WENWYN_SEAL=seal_cafee3b9
WENWYN_STANDBY_TEAM=praox

# Artifact Signing: Murmurline log sampler

The Murmurline service is notoriously chatty, so we ship a sampling sidecar that keeps roughly 2% of debug logs and 100% of errors. Because the sampler config directly affects what support can see during incidents, every config artifact is signed before deployment — an unsigned or tampered config is refused by the Gatewren loader and the service falls back to full logging. If you need to verify a config bundle someone sends you, check its signature against the key below.

release key, kagag-taweg: bky4_VgyJ